Example 10-Hour Shift Schedule: A Practical Illustration

Let's look at a sample schedule for an employee working four 10-hour shifts per week:

Employee: John Doe Monday Tuesday Wednesday Thursday Friday Saturday Sunday
Shift Start 7:00 AM 7:00 AM 7:00 AM 7:00 AM
Shift End 5:00 PM 5:00 PM 5:00 PM 5:00 PM
Breaks (Unpaid) 30 mins 30 mins 30 mins 30 mins

Important Note: Federal law (and many state laws) require employers to provide breaks for employees working shifts longer than a certain duration. The Fair Labor Standards Act (FLSA) doesn't mandate meal or rest breaks, but many states do. Always consult your state's labor laws regarding break requirements.
